Specifying Encryption and Decryption Options for a User
You can define specific file-based encryption and decryption PGP keys for an individual user. These settings will override any encryption assignments set in the template associated with the user. When encrypted, files are stored on a user’s drive in a format that cannot be read outside of ActiveTransfer. Encrypted files are decrypted only if they are transferred back through ActiveTransfer using the same key that was used to encrypt them.
You can apply the same settings to user groups (User Management > Users > Group) and (User Management > Users > Role) roles.
To specify encryption and decryption options for a user
1. In My webMethods: Administration > Integration > Managed File Transfer > User Management > Users.
2. Select the server instance. For details, see Selecting the Instance to Work With.
3. Select the user from the list of users.
4. Click the Encryption tab.
5. In the File-Based Encryption section, specify the path to the public PGP key in the Public PGP Key Location box (for example, “C:\keylocation” on Windows and “/usr/keylocation” on UNIX).
Note:  
You can use the wm.mft.security.pgp:generatePGPKeyFiles service to generate an OpenPGP key pair. For details, see webMethods ActiveTransfer Built-In Services Reference.
6. In the File-Based Decryption section, do the following:
a. In the Private PGP Key Location box, specify the path to the private PGP key (for example, “C:\keylocation” on Windows and “/usr/keylocation” on UNIX).
b. In the Private PGP Key Password box, enter the password for the private PGP key.
Note:  
You can use the wm.mft.security.pgp:generatePGPKeyFiles service to generate an OpenPGP key pair. For details, see webMethods ActiveTransfer Built-In Services Reference.
7. Click Save.
